Added support for FP conditional move instructions and fixed bugs in handling of...
authorAkira Hatanaka <ahatanak@gmail.com>
Thu, 31 Mar 2011 18:26:17 +0000 (18:26 +0000)
committerAkira Hatanaka <ahatanak@gmail.com>
Thu, 31 Mar 2011 18:26:17 +0000 (18:26 +0000)
commit1d6b38d9d37d5de471f5954b23b46dac58136fec
treee1a99e3d67f2d9fdd6e7450c67b3c2295055be0e
parent5bb3eced658dfbbca60e183155017481f6159923
Added support for FP conditional move instructions and fixed bugs in handling of FP comparisons.

git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@128650 91177308-0d34-0410-b5e6-96231b3b80d8
13 files changed:
lib/Target/Mips/MipsISelLowering.cpp
lib/Target/Mips/MipsISelLowering.h
lib/Target/Mips/MipsInstrFPU.td
lib/Target/Mips/MipsInstrFormats.td
lib/Target/Mips/MipsInstrInfo.cpp
lib/Target/Mips/MipsInstrInfo.h
lib/Target/Mips/MipsInstrInfo.td
test/CodeGen/Mips/2008-07-23-fpcmp.ll
test/CodeGen/Mips/2008-07-29-icmp.ll
test/CodeGen/Mips/2010-07-20-Select.ll
test/CodeGen/Mips/fpbr.ll [new file with mode: 0644]
test/CodeGen/Mips/fpcmp.ll [new file with mode: 0644]
test/CodeGen/Mips/select.ll [new file with mode: 0644]